#47463d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#47463d is composed of 27.8% red, 27.5%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.4% magenta, 14.1% yellow and 72.2% black. It has a hue angle of 54 degrees, a saturation of 7.6% and a lightness of 25.9%. #47463d color hex could be obtained by blending #8e8c7a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#47463d color description : Very dark grayish yellow.
#47463d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#47463d has RGB values of R:71, G:70,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.14,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 4671037.

Shades and Tints of #47463d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080807 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fc is the lightest one.
